Jhamal
juh-MAHL
Jhamal is a boy’s name of Arabic origin, meaning “Possibly derived from Jamal, meaning 'beauty' or 'handsome'. This name suggests qualities of attractiveness and charm.”, and peaked in popularity in 1993.

The Story of Jhamal
He carries an inherent grace, a name that has long been associated with attractiveness and a pleasing presence.
Jhamal is possibly a variation of the Arabic name Jamal, meaning 'beauty' or 'handsome.' First appearing in 1985, it evokes qualities of charm and an appealing nature.
